    Abstract: An electric work machine reduces a decrease in the detection accuracy of rotation of a rotor while avoiding generation of insufficient reluctance torque. The electric work machine includes a brushless motor including a rotor and a stator, and a magnetic sensor. The rotor includes a rotor core and permanent magnets. The magnetic sensor faces a first end of the rotor core to detect rotation of the rotor. The rotor core includes a first core including the first end and first slots, and a second core including second slots. The permanent magnets are received in the corresponding first and second slots. The first core includes a first portion between first slots adjacent in a circumferential direction. The second core includes a second portion between second slots adjacent in the circumferential direction. The first portion has a dimension smaller than a dimension of the second portion in the circumferential direction.

    Abstract: A power tool includes a motor (8) having a stator (9), a rotor (10) and three terminals (81). The stator includes a tubular stator core (60) having six teeth (63), first and second electrically insulating members (61, 62) affixed to the stator core, and six coils (64) wound around the teeth such that three phases are defined. The three terminals are held by the first electrically insulating member and are respectively electrically connected to the three phases. All of the six coils may be formed by winding a single continuous winding wire (101) sequentially around each of the six teeth. All of the three terminals (81) may be disposed within a semicircular area of the stator core. At least a first crossover wire portion (102) of the winding wire may be disposed on the second electrically insulating member.

    Abstract: An electric work machine includes a brushless motor shortened in the direction of a motor shaft and allowing the rotational balance of a rotor to be easily adjustable. The electric work machine includes a brushless motor including a stator and a rotor, and at least one motor bearing supporting the rotor in a rotatable manner. The rotor includes a magnet being cylindrical and a magnet holder being hollow cylindrical or solid cylindrical. The magnet holder has a recess recessed in an axial direction, holds the magnet with the magnet being exposed in a radial direction, and has an axial length longer than the magnet. The magnet holder is partially exposed. The at least one motor bearing is at least partially received in the recess.

    Abstract: A power tool (1) includes a brushless motor (8) having a stator (9) and a rotor (10). The stator (9) includes: a tubular stator core (60); front and rear insulators (61, 62) fixed to the stator core; and coils (64), which are wound around a plurality of teeth (63) on the stator core. The rotor (10) includes: a rotor core (67) disposed within the stator; a rotary shaft (11) fixed to the rotor core; and one or more permanent magnets (68) fixed to the rotor core. A sensor-circuit board (65) detects the position(s) of the permanent magnet(s) and is fixed to the stator. One or more notched parts (91) is/are formed, in an outer circumference of the sensor-circuit board, between circumferentially-adjacent teeth in an axial direction of the stator. The notch part(s) allow(s) air for cooling the brushless motor to pass more easily through the interior of the stator.
